Default I know everyone dislikes Shinkos

I just ordered these Shinkos - the whitewalls are a little thinner than the Dunlops at 1 1/2", the front a little thinner.
But they don't track freeway grooves like the Dunlops.
And they are grippier.
I think they will look great on my black and chrome Electra Glide
I know most people think of them as a cheap tire.
They are actually more expensive when you consider they don't last as long and then you have to pay to have them changed more often.
I have a set on my 83 Honda Magna V65 without the whitewalls TM230s and love them. So much confidence leaning into corners and picking my own track through a hard turn on a freeway with those GD grooves cut in them rather than the grooves picking it for me.
These are 777s reinforced.

I think bikes that are "old school" look with spoke rims and lots of chrome look great with wide white walls. Both of my bikes that fit in this category have WWW. (Softail Deluxe and Road King Classic) They are more trouble to keep clean, and a bigger issue if you get a flat with spoke rims. I think a Road King or Electra Glide with cast rims can also look good with white wall, wide or narrow.
